On 9/20/22 3:21 PM, Kees Cook wrote:
After expanding bounds checking to use __builtin_dynamic_object_size(),
Clang produces a false positive when building with CONFIG_FORTIFY_SOURCE=y
and CONFIG_UBSAN_BOUNDS=y when operating on an array with a dynamic
offset. Work around this by using a direct assignment of an empty
instance. Avoids this warning:

../include/linux/fortify-string.h:309:4: warning: call to 
__write_overflow_field declared with 'warn
ing' attribute: detected write beyond size of field (1st parameter); maybe use 
struct_group()? [-Wat
tribute-warning]
                         __write_overflow_field(p_size_field, size);
                         ^

which was isolated to the memset() call in xen_load_idt().

Note that this looks very much like another bug that was worked around:
